Study Notes
Differences in Eyewitness Accounts
- Eyewitnesses' accounts of the same event often differ
- Crucial to understand that the period between Jesus rising from the tomb to ascending to heaven wasn't a continuation of his earthly life
- Accounts vary, but the Resurrection was a central element of the Gospels
Resurrection Narrative in the Gospels
- Resurrection narrative begins early Sunday morning, the day after the Sabbath
- Women went to prepare Jesus' body for burial
- Empty tomb discovered, angel appears, telling of Jesus' resurrection
- Accounts differ on details after this point
Mary Magdalene's Experience
- Magdalene remained in the garden, hoping to find clues
- Met a man she believed to be the garden keeper
- Identified Jesus through his own words
